This application is a method of checking and teaching the Modal Spectrum Response Analysis in a detailed manner with precise results, breaking down the following:
-Mass Matrix
-Stiffness Matrix
-Eigenvalues (ω²)
-Angular Velocities (ω)
-Periods (T)
-Frequencies (f)
-Eigen vectors
-Normalization for each Mode Shape (phi ϕ)
-Proofs of orthogonality
-Participation factor
-Participation percentage for each Mode Shape
-Absolute Displacements (Δ) for each Mode Shape
-Relative Displacements (δ) for each Mode Shape
-Shear Forces (V) for each Mode Shape
-"Square Root of Sum of Squares" (SRSS) for obtaining Absolute Displacements, Relative Displacements, Shear Forces.
Mass and stiffness of each level must be entered, and so the spectral acceleration for each Mode Shape. You also have the option to save the analysis in a text file for later editing in a spreadsheet if desired.
